<h2>Answer:</h2>

<em>The differences:</em>

<em>Aquel</em> is an adjective and <em>aquél</em> is a pronoun.

Example;

Aquel carro es amarillo. (That car is yellow.)

Aquél es pequeño. (That one is small)
